A: A dissolved oxygen sampler collects discrete water samples for lab analysis, while a continuous dissolved oxygen meter provides real-time, in-situ monitoring of oxygen levels. Samplers are ideal for periodic checks, whereas meters suit long-term data tracking.
A: Look for budget-friendly models with calibration features, durable probes, and reliable sensor technology. Check reviews and ensure the device meets industry standards like IP67 waterproofing or auto-temperature compensation.
A: Yes, but only if specifically designed with corrosion-resistant materials like titanium or coated sensors. Always verify the manufacturer's specifications for salinity compatibility before deployment.
A: Regularly clean the probe membrane, replace electrolytes, and calibrate using zero/span solutions. Store sensors in proper storage solutions when not in use to prolong lifespan.
A: Some low-cost meters work for basic monitoring, but critical industrial processes often require high-precision, ruggedized models with advanced diagnostics. Assess accuracy tolerances and durability for your specific use case.
